£100,000 A YEAR MORE

SOUTH AUSTRALIAN CIVIL SERVICE..

(UNITED PRESS ASSOCIATION.—COPYRIGHT.)

ADELAIDE, 6th May. The Labour Government has decided that all Government employees coming within the scope of the recently-declared basic wage shall receive the increase. This ■iyill involve an additional expenditure, of jBIQOjOOO a yeax., .''. ■;■ ."•■ -,
